A rare etching by the Dutch innovator Hercules Segers, capturing a mountainous vista with a waterfall through delicate line work and atmospheric depth.
Hercules Segers remains a singular figure within the Dutch Golden Age. His approach to printmaking involved experimental techniques that pushed the boundaries of the etching medium. This work, Landscape with a Waterfall, First Version, demonstrates his interest in atmospheric depth and the manipulation of light across rugged terrain. Segers frequently printed on prepared fabrics or tinted papers, often adding hand-applied colour to individual impressions, which resulted in unique states for nearly every pull from his plates.
The composition presents a mountainous vista where a central waterfall descends into a valley. The artist employs fine, delicate lines to build the texture of the rock faces and the foliage. His use of drypoint allows for soft, velvety shadows that contrast with the lighter, etched areas of the sky and distant horizon. Unlike his contemporaries who sought clarity and precise detail, Segers favoured a more evocative, almost dreamlike quality in his depictions of the natural world. The scale of the mountains relative to the small, indistinct structures in the valley suggests a preoccupation with the vastness of nature.
Segers was an innovator who influenced later artists, including Rembrandt, who collected his prints. His technical curiosity led him to develop methods that anticipated modern printmaking practices. This particular etching reflects his ability to create a sense of immense space within a relatively small format. The viewer is invited to observe the subtle variations in line weight and the careful balance between the foreground crags and the receding distance. It is a quiet, contemplative piece that rewards close inspection of its technical execution and its moody, atmospheric rendering of a remote, mountainous environment.
